The latest boutique office scheme to hit the Manchester market has been launched to agents and is now available for occupation.
The 13,000 sq ft Calico workspace on Mosley Street, developed by Bluefiq Investments, has suites over seven floors in the heart of Manchester's business district. Spaces available at Calico range from 1,200 sq ft to 12,500 sq ft. A breakout area also features on the fourth floor, leading out onto a communal roof top terrace with stunning views across the city centre. Faris Mousa, director at Bluefig Investments, said: "We are very excited to launch Calico, it's a real gem, a much more authentic workplace in what is considered to be a more traditional and commercial area of the city, so it really stands out." Andrew Timms, director and head of office agency at Edwards & Co, added: "This is exactly the sort of workspace that businesses are looking for at the moment. As working habits have changed considerably during the pandemic, businesses have been assessing how much space they really need. "Occupiers will be able to move straight in to a fully fitted workspace at Calico, as all of the suites will be furnished throughout, and Wi-Fi enabled to ensure they can just plug and play. "Each of the floors would be perfect for SMEs looking to take their own self-contained spaces, or equally, the whole building would be suitable for single occupancy by a larger organisation that is looking for a stylish, modern space in a highly central location." Edwards and Co are sole agents on the Calico scheme.
